
The AirTAC Airtac SAIF Series Standard Cylinder with Valve SAIF32X400-08A is a genuine double-acting ISO 15552 cylinder with a Ø32mm bore, 400mm stroke and a built-in 4M210-08 5/2 solenoid valve — it switches itself from one coil signal, so no separate remote valve or extra plumbing is needed.
The AirTAC SAIF32X400-08A is a double-acting ISO 15552 profile cylinder featuring a built-in 4M210-08 5/2 solenoid valve. This specific SKU is configured with an AC220V terminal coil and delivers a Cv of 0.89 with a 16.0 mm2 orifice. Because the integrated valve operates at 0.15-0.8 MPa, this defines the practical working pressure for the assembly, even though the bare cylinder rates to 1.0 MPa. It yields 402N of push force at 0.5 MPa.
By controlling itself from a single electrical signal, it eliminates remote plumbing and saves panel space, making it perfect for decentralized machine stations. The manifold connects to the cylinder via PU tubing (O8 x O5), and the valve port (1/4") differs from the cylinder port (1/8"). Factory set to retract the rod when the coil energises, the valve can be physically repositioned to extend-when-energised if your cycle logic requires it.

The cylinder rates to 1.0 MPa but the built-in valve operates 0.15–0.8 MPa, so run the assembled SAIF at 0.15–0.8 MPa. Default: rod retracts when the coil is energised (reconfigurable to extend). Specs follow the official AirTAC SAIF datasheet. Port options: PT / G.

SAIF does not hold its load without air — the valve routes air, it is not a lock. For load-holding use a SAIL (lock) or BSAI (clamp-lock).

Choose this 32mm bore if your application requires around 402N push force at 0.5 MPa; stepping up to the 40mm bore raises that to 628N. A self-valved SAIF excels over a separate cylinder plus remote valve when you need to minimize tubing across a large machine. To replace this unit, match the 32mm bore, 400mm stroke, 1/4" valve port, AC220V voltage, terminal entry, PT thread, and standard carbon steel rod. Since this model has a 400mm stroke, ensure you use a guide to prevent side-load damage to the profile barrel and seals. Note that the 5/2 valve routes air and is not a lock; for load-holding, consider the SAIL series.
